DeGuardia To Run “Knock Out Cancer” Boxing Benefit

A press conference was held Wednesday to announce the first annual “Knock Out Cancer” Boxing Benefit, presented by Joe DeGuardia's Star Boxing, the American Cancer Society and Hunts Point Produce Market.  The “Knock Out Cancer” event, which will be held outside at the Market Saturday July 23rd, will feature undefeated heavyweight prospect, Joe “The Future” Hanks (16-0, 11KO's) as he looks to capture his first title in the heavyweight division when he takes on former member of Season 4 of “The Contender” Alfredo Escalera Jr. (18-3-1, 12KO's).  All the proceeds from the show will be donated to the American Cancer Society.

The press conference, which was held at the beautiful Havanna Cafe in the Bronx,  was well attended and included a number of media, old-time fighters from the Bronx, and local fighters on the show, as well as members from both the American Cancer Society and Hunts Point Produce Market.  A number of the speakers at the podium touched on personal stories they had in their lives in where they were somehow effected by Cancer.  One of the speakers in attendance, to share his thoughts on the show, as well as speak of the recent loss of his close friend and colleague was Showtime's Boxing analyst Steve Farhood.  Nick Charles, who worked side by side with Farhood, lost his battle to cancer just a few days ago.

“I have been working with the American Cancer Society on this concept for a few years now.  It is rewarding that it will come to fruition right here in the Bronx,” stated Joe DeGuardia, CEO and President of Star Boxing.  “This will be a special event and I am pleased that we will be able to help in the fight against Cancer.  Boxing and Cancer go together in a way, as both boxers and cancer victims must deal with their adversity with courage, determination and hard work. On July 23rd the boxers will be fighting in the ring and also for those cancer fighters out there worldwide that are fighting for their lives to beat this disease.  Perhaps adding to the multi-dimensional fight against Cancer is that we are doing this event with, and at, the Hunts Point Produce Market.   How fitting to have this fight at the home of the fruits and vegetable market that serves the entire NY area, considering fruits and vegetables are known to be the right choice for healthy eating.  We expect the event on July 23rd to be a great success and plan on this being the first of many such events in the future.”

“The Knock Out Cancer event is a unique and exciting opportunity. The collaboration between the American Cancer Society and the Hunts Point Produce Market, in conjunction with Star Boxing will provide an opportunity to expose a hard to reach constituency, men, to the benefits of a healthy lifestyle while enjoying a great evening of boxing,” stated Ted Vlavianos, Regional Vice President for the American Cancer Society.  “It is also a great event that has enabled us to bring these three great companies together to produce what promises to be one tremendous event right here at our home in the Bronx.”

“We are very excited about this event, and what it means to everyone involved,” stated Myra Gordon, Executive Administrator at the Hunts Point Produce Market.  “Not only are we representing the Hunts Point Market, but we are representing all of the merchants and employers that we work with, and we couldn't be more pleased about it.  We are just so proud to be a partner in this great event and proud to be able to say that we are helping to prevent today's loved ones from becoming tomorrow's statistics.”
